BP oil spill payments to be investigated by ex-FBI chief

A former FBI chief will probe alleged misconduct over payments to settle claims for the BP Gulf oil spill.

Louis Freeh was appointed by Judge Carl Barbier, who is hearing civil cases over the disaster in 2010.

BP, which has warned that the compensation system is being abused, welcomed the appointment.

It hoped Mr Freeh would lead a "thorough investigation into the recent allegations of unethical and potentially criminal behaviour".

The explosion of the oil rig killed 11 workers and released an estimated four million barrels of oil into the Gulf and along the coastline.
